Whereas the video footage is dramatic, bigger planes have a number of options that shield their passengers from lightning. In line with the Flight Security Basis, The inherent design of an plane's hull acts as a Faraday cage to maintain everybody inside protected. Regardless that new plane use composite supplies, conductive fibers are embedded within the fuselage to keep up the Faraday cage impact. Gas techniques are additionally designed to be sturdy sufficient to stop electrical fires. As well as, the avionics characteristic sturdy surge suppression in addition to the usage of shielded cables.
Industrial airways are struck by lightning about as soon as each 1,000 flight hours, or per yr. When a strike occurs yearly, relaxation assured The airplane will stay airborne.
